Sodium Stearate: A Widely Used Surfactant and Emulsifier

Sodium Stearate is the sodium salt of stearic acid with the chemical formula C18H35NaO2. It is a white, solid compound widely used in various industries due to its excellent emulsifying, thickening, and stabilizing properties. It is a primary ingredient in soap manufacturing, cosmetics, pharmaceuticals, and industrial cleaners. The increasing demand for personal care products and sustainable surfactants has significantly driven the sodium stearate market forward.

Sustainability and Market Trends

As industries transition toward eco-friendly and biodegradable ingredients, the demand for sodium stearate is expected to grow steadily. The Asia-Pacific region leads in production and consumption due to rapid urbanization, increasing consumer awareness, and expansion in the cosmetics and personal care industries. The industry is also shifting toward the use of renewable feedstocks and green chemistry practices, prompting innovation in the production process.
